A leading consulting firm is seeking a Delivery Lead for IT & Non-IT recruitment in the UK & EU region. The role involves creating programs to improve customer satisfaction, providing technical support, and ensuring the success of product installations.

The ideal candidate should have:

  • Experience in medical imaging equipment
  • Excellent customer service skills
  • The ability to work independently

This is a full-time position based in Birmingham with opportunities for travel.
